The application process for car title loans is usually straightforward and can often be completed online or in-person. Most lenders require similar documentation, including the vehicle title, proof of income, and identification. Once you submit the required documents, the lender will assess your application and conduct EZ Car Title Loans Services a vehicle appraisal to determine the loan amount. Typically, the amount you can borrow depends on the market value of your vehicle, with lenders usually offering 25% to 50% of that value. It's important to assess your vehicle's worth accurately, as this will directly influence the loan amount you can secure. Additionally, title loans typically come with higher interest rates compared to traditional loans, which can result in significant repayment amounts if not managed wisely. Therefore, being aware of the total cost of the loan, including interest and fees, is essential for responsible borrowing.
